Author: markt Date: Wed Mar 6 15:04:38 2013 New Revision: 1453371 URL: http://svn.apache.org/r1453371 Log: Refactoring towards v014 API (not yet complete)
Modified: tomcat/trunk/java/javax/websocket/server/ServerApplicationConfig.java tomcat/trunk/java/javax/websocket/server/ServerEndpointConfig.java Modified: tomcat/trunk/java/javax/websocket/server/ServerApplicationConfig.java URL: http://svn.apache.org/viewvc/tomcat/trunk/java/javax/websocket/server/ServerApplicationConfig.java?rev=1453371&r1=1453370&r2=1453371&view=diff ============================================================================== --- tomcat/trunk/java/javax/websocket/server/ServerApplicationConfig.java (original) +++ tomcat/trunk/java/javax/websocket/server/ServerApplicationConfig.java Wed Mar 6 15:04:38 2013 @@ -22,7 +22,7 @@ import javax.websocket.Endpoint; public interface ServerApplicationConfig { - Set<Class<? extends ServerEndpointConfig>> getEndpointConfiguration( + Set<ServerEndpointConfig> getEndpointConfigs( Set<Class<? extends Endpoint>> scanned); Set<Class<?>> getAnnotatedEndpointClasses(Set<Class<?>> scanned); Modified: tomcat/trunk/java/javax/websocket/server/ServerEndpointConfig.java URL: http://svn.apache.org/viewvc/tomcat/trunk/java/javax/websocket/server/ServerEndpointConfig.java?rev=1453371&r1=1453370&r2=1453371&view=diff ============================================================================== --- tomcat/trunk/java/javax/websocket/server/ServerEndpointConfig.java (original) +++ tomcat/trunk/java/javax/websocket/server/ServerEndpointConfig.java Wed Mar 6 15:04:38 2013 @@ -209,5 +209,11 @@ public interface ServerEndpointConfig ex HandshakeRequest request, HandshakeResponse response) { fetchContainerDefaultConfigurator().modifyHandshake(sec, request, response); } + + public <T extends Object> T getEndpointInstance(Class<T> clazz) + throws InstantiationException { + return fetchContainerDefaultConfigurator().getEndpointInstance( + clazz); + } } } --------------------------------------------------------------------- To unsubscribe, e-mail: dev-unsubscr...@tomcat.apache.org For additional commands, e-mail: dev-h...@tomcat.apache.org